引言:TPWallet 最新版本为用户提供在 BSC(Binance Smart Chain)生态中“一键创建链/接入链”的能力,同时在实时数据管理、信息化科技平台、行业观察力、高科技支付应用、轻节点与支付集成等层面做了系统性优化。本文从架构与实践角度深入说明实现要点与落地建议。
一、在钱包端创建并接入 BSC 链的核心要素
1) 链参数与节点接入:钱包需支持自定义 RPC、chainId、symbol、explorer URL,并提供自动探测与验证机制(连通性、版本兼容、chainId 冲突检测)。
2) 安全与签名兼容:私钥管理、签名算法、交易序列化需兼容 BSC(以太坊风格),并提供多重签名与硬件钱包桥接支持。
二、实时数据管理
1) 实时交易与状态更新:采用 WebSocket/Push(或长轮询)订阅节点事件,结合轻量化的本地缓存策略,确保余额、交易状态、代币价格与确认数即时反馈。
2) 索引与事件服务:在链上事件较多时,采用独立的索引服务(基于 The Graph 风格或自建事件索引器),将 Transfer、Approval、Swap 等事件流入实时数据库(如 Redis + Elasticsearch),以支持快速查询与告警。
3) 数据一致性与重放策略:设计幂等的重试与回滚机制,利用区块高度与 txHash 校验,防止重复通知或丢失。
三、信息化科技平台(平台化能力)
1) 微服务与 API 层:将网络层(RPC/WS)、签名层、索引层、支付层、风控层拆分为独立服务,通过 API 网关做统一鉴权与限流。

2) 容器化与运维:使用容器编排(Kubernetes)保证弹性伸缩、节点自动探活、日志与指标集中化(Prometheus + Grafana)。
3) 数据治理与权限:统一的 IAM、审计链路、敏感操作二次签名与审计日志,满足合规与企业客户需求。
四、行业观察力(趋势与风险)
1) 合规压力上升:不同司法区对币价、法币对接和 KYC 的监管趋严,钱包需提供可选的合规模块供机构开启。
2) 用户体验与抽象复杂度:降低 gas、nonce、链切换等概念对普通用户的侵扰(比如自动 gas 估算、链内代付、透支式支付)。
3) 安全事件频发:持续监控合约漏洞、钓鱼域名与社工攻击,结合链上行为分析做异常交易识别。
五、高科技支付应用(在 BSC 下的创新实践)
1) Meta-transactions 与代付(Paymaster):通过 relayer + paymaster 模式实现“免 gas”体验,适配 BSC 节点与费用模型。
2) 离线与扫码支付:在钱包内嵌入生成一次性支付码(QR/URI),结合商家 SDK 实现 POS 或小程序接入。
3) 稳定币与结算层:将 USDC/USDT 等稳定币作为结算资产,结合链外清算网关实现法币入金/出金。
六、轻节点策略与权衡
1) 轻节点类型:采用快速同步(fast sync)、状态合并或简化的轻客户端(SPV 样式)以降低移动端资源消耗。
2) 可信度与安全性:轻节点通常依赖少量全节点提供头部与证明,需设计头部验证、Merkle 证明拉取与回退策略以降低被欺骗风险。

3) 混合方案:移动端运行轻节点并向自有全节点/服务端索取校验数据;关键操作(大额转账)触发额外验证或提示。
七、支付集成的工程实现要点
1) SDK 与 API:提供多语言 SDK(iOS/Android/JS/Server),支持创建支付请求、查询订单、回调通知、退款与对账。
2) 事务原子性:对商户场景,使用二阶段确认或多签保证扣款与服务交付一致性;设计异常补偿流程。
3) 风控与合规:集成 KYC/AML、黑名单检测、限额策略与实时风控评分,防止洗钱和欺诈。
4) 性能与成本优化:批量交易、合约聚合、交易打包与 Gas 优化,降低链上操作成本并提升 TPS 感知体验。
结语:TPWallet 在 BSC 的创建与支付方向上,既要在底层网络与轻节点层保证性能与安全,也要在上层通过信息化平台与实时数据服务赋能商户与用户。未来趋势将向更强的抽象化(如账号抽象、代付与跨链桥接)与更严的合规能力并重发展。实施建议是以模块化、可插拔且可审计的架构为核心,持续做安全攻防演练与合规适配,以支持规模化的支付与金融服务场景。
评论
SkyWalker
文章技术细节说得很清楚,尤其是轻节点与代付的权衡,实用性强。
小梅
关于实时数据管理那一节很有价值,索引器的设计思路可以直接借鉴。
CryptoNerd88
希望能再出一篇范例代码,展示 SDK 如何实现支付回调与对账。
技术宅
合规和风控部分讲得很到位,当前项目正准备引入类似的 KYC 模块。
Luna
喜欢结论部分关于账号抽象与跨链的展望,感觉很符合行业发展。